Syracuse Diaper Program

As an organization dedicated to providing holistic sexual and reproductive health care and proud to be responsive to community needs, PPCWNY’s Syracuse Health Center has been thrilled to collaborate with Diaper Bank of Central New York since 2020. From the beginning of this incredible partnership, 92,000 diapers have been distributed to PPCWNY patients, with almost 22,000 given out in 2022 alone.

Our diaper distribution program is run by PPCWNY Peer Health Advocates and interns in our programs department. It is implemented with care by clinic staff, with front desk staff frequently jumping in to provide additional support. Diapers are offered to all patients who are expecting, have a child who wears diapers in their household, or frequently have children in diapers visit their household. In addition, other baby and post-natal products such as formula, breast pumps, and wipes are offered whenever available thanks to the Diaper Bank. 

The feedback we’ve received from participants in the diaper distribution program has been overwhelmingly positive. Not only has it helped ease financial burdens, but it has also resulted in improved health outcomes and reduced stress levels.
